    And for the record, you are still wrong. It is illegal to break a window in Ontario for that purpose.

    The regulations state the first course of action should be to find the owner. If they are not close you need to call 911, or the OSCPA and report it. 911 can actually grant you permission over the phone to break the window in an emergency scenario, but you will be held accountable if it is deemed unnecessary or excessive when the police arrive. Just as the officer would be held accountable if they broke the window and realized the dog is fine.

    You dont have free reign to go smashing windows whenever you please because you 'think' theres an issue. You need to brush up on local laws

    The actual law does not state you cannot leave them by themselves. It states "It is against the law to leave a pet unattended in a parked vehicle in a manner that endangers the health or safety of the animal." And you are not a figure with the authority to determine if the animal is 'endangered'. Thus calling 911/OSPCA first to tell them whats going on/explain the scenario and get their permission to do so.
